Phoenix Suns Considering Major Roster Changes, Kevin Durant’s Future in Doubt

 

The Phoenix Suns are at a crossroads. After entering the 2024-25 NBA season with championship aspirations, the team is now in danger of missing the playoffs, forcing the front office to consider significant changes. One of the most surprising possibilities being discussed is the potential trade of superstar forward Kevin Durant.

 

Durant, who joined the Suns in a blockbuster trade in 2023, was expected to be the missing piece to bring a title to Phoenix. Alongside Devin Booker and Bradley Beal, the Suns assembled a star-studded lineup designed to compete with the league’s best. However, inconsistent performances, injuries, and chemistry issues have derailed their season, leaving them in a precarious position in the Western Conference standings.

 

According to multiple sources, the Suns’ management is now evaluating their options, with no player considered untouchable. While trading Durant would be a bold and controversial move, there is growing speculation that Phoenix may explore potential deals in the offseason. Several teams have already been mentioned as possible landing spots, including the Dallas Mavericks, Houston Rockets, Miami Heat, and even a reunion with the Oklahoma City Thunder.

 

The decision to possibly move on from Durant is not one the Suns are taking lightly. At 36 years old, Durant remains one of the most skilled and efficient scorers in the NBA, but his availability has been a concern. Injuries have limited his time on the court, and with Phoenix struggling to find consistency, some within the organization believe that breaking up the current core may be the best path forward.

 

One major factor influencing this decision is the Suns’ financial situation. With a massive payroll tied up in Durant, Booker, and Beal, Phoenix has limited flexibility to make improvements through free agency or trades. Moving Durant could allow them to reshape the roster, add young talent, and create future cap space.

 

Despite the speculation, Durant has not publicly addressed trade rumors, and the Suns have not made any official statements regarding their plans. However, insiders suggest that if Phoenix fails to turn things around in the final stretch of the season, a major shake-up could be inevitable.

 

For now, the Suns remain focused on salvaging their season and securing a playoff spot. But with the Western Conference as competitive as ever, their struggles could lead to franchise-altering decisions in the summer.
